Step-by-step explanation:
The given equation is
[tex]\frac{5}{3}v+4+\frac{1}{3}v=8[/tex]
We need to find the resulting equation after the first step in the solution.
First step: Combined like terms.
[tex](\frac{5}{3}v+\frac{1}{3}v)+4=8[/tex]
[tex](\frac{5}{3}+\frac{1}{3})v+4=8[/tex]
[tex](\frac{5+1}{3})v+4=8[/tex]
On simplification we get
[tex](\frac{6}{3})v+4=8[/tex]
[tex]2v+4=8[/tex]
The resulting equation after the first step in the solution is 2v+4=8.
